Bogland 
Bogland, also known as a bog or mire, is a type of
wetland that accumulates peat, a deposit of dead plant material
...Some common plant species found in bogs include: Sphagnum moss Pitcher
plants Cotton grass Bog rosemary Animal species that inhabit bogs include: Bog turtles Dragonflies Salamanders Marsh harriers Conservation Due to their unique biodiversity and ecological importance, bogs
